Hydrolysis of peptide bonds proceeds more rapidly at extreme pH values and elevated temperatures; on top of this, peptide stability is challenged by oxidation of susceptible residues such as methionine and cysteine. The half-life of peptides in circulation is determined by both enzymatic and renal clearance mechanisms.
